Catching Up with Drummer Peter Erskine
26/06/2020 Duración: 01h12minIn this episode of JAZZIZ Backstage Pass, we are joined by drum legend Peter Erskine. Known as a member of Weather Report and Steps Ahead, Erskine has appeared in over 500 albums and along with his work as a leader, has worked alongside many of the greats. In 1992, he was awarded an Honorary Doctorate of Music from Berklee College of Music. JAZZIZ Daily Brunch: Al Di Meola
02/05/2020 Duración: 56minIn today’s episode of JAZZIZ Daily Brunch, we are joined by Al Di Meola, who, for the past four decades, has been recognized internationally as a virtuoso of the highest order. The guitarist/composer is known for his work in jazz fusion and world music, bean his career as a guitarist in the group Return to Forever in 1974 and, between the ’70s and ’80s, released such critically and commercially successful albums as Elegant Gypsy and Friday Night in San Francisco. He recently released Across the Universe, which we featured on our list of ten albums out in March 2020 you need to know. This is his sophomore recording in tribute to The Beatles, whom he recognizes as a major influence that prompted him to start playing guitar. --- Support this podcast: https://anchor.fm/jazziz-conversations/support
